All offences Β·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Cottage Grove area has the 17th lowest crime rate of 61 local areas in Brixton North , and the 288th lowest crime rate of 793 local areas in Lambeth .
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.
The overall crime rate in the area around Cottage Grove (SW9 9NQ) in the last 12 months was 81.3 per 1,000 residents and was 46.1% lower than the Brixton North average (150.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 9 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, down -80.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Public order 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-80.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 11 (β 34.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 10.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-41.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Cottage Grove (SW9 9NQ), the main crime hotspot is near Landor Road. Police recorded 124 crimes here, including 40 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
